首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

WAVE PCM数据的声压显示

在云计算领域,WAVE PCM数据的声压显示是一种常见的音频处理方法。WAVE是一种音频文件格式,它使用脉冲编码调制(PCM)来表示音频信号。PCM是一种将连续的声音信号转换为离散数字信号的方法,它可以通过采样和量化来实现。

在WAVE PCM数据的声压显示中,通常会将声音信号的振幅值映射到一个可视化的图形中,以便更直观地查看和分析音频数据。这种可视化方法可以帮助开发人员更好地理解音频数据的特征和特点,从而更好地处理和分析音频数据。

在腾讯云中,可以使用云服务器、存储、数据库、CDN等产品来搭建音频处理平台,实现WAVE PCM数据的声压显示等功能。同时,腾讯云还提供了一些音频处理的SDK和API,可以帮助开发人员更方便地处理音频数据。

推荐的腾讯云相关产品和产品介绍链接地址: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

语音信号处理教程(二)声音声压级和响度

本节内容我们来看下如何用Matlab和Python计算声音声压级和响度。 声压级 1. 声压级定义   首先来看声压级,这个就是指我们平时所说声音有多少分贝。...声压定义为声波在某一点产生逾量瞬时压强均方根值。由于声压容易被人耳感知,也易于测量,因此,通常使用声压作为描述声波大小物理量。   ...在空气中参考声压p(ref)一般取为2e-5帕,这个数值是正常人耳对800赫声音刚刚能觉察其存在声压值,也就是800赫声音可听阈声压。一般讲,低于这一声压值,人耳就再也不能觉察出这个声音存在了。...显然该可听阈声压声压级即为零分贝。 指的是声压有效值,就是一段声音信号均方根(RMS)。设语音长度为T, 离散点数为N, 则有效声压计算公式为: ?   ...as plt def load_wav(wave_input_path): wf = wave.open(wave_input_path, 'rb') # 读 wav 文件 fs

6.5K20

声音表示(3):作为音视频开发,你真的了解声音吗?丨音视频基础

位深体现是能表示范围,比如 16 bit 能表示最大值是 216 - 1 = 65535,那么取其最大值就能计算它能表示最大声压级:最大声压级 = 20 × lg(65535) = 96.33...我们在手机、电脑上处理声音数据,就是声音经过数字化后数据,也就是数字音频数据,其中最常见格式是 PCM(Pulse Code Modulation),即脉冲编码调制格式。...在处理 PCM 数据时,对于音频不同声道数据,有两种不同存储格式: 交错格式:不同声道数据交错排列。 平坦格式:相同声道数据聚集排列。...下面是一个示例: 此外,在处理 PCM 数据时,还需要注意大小端字节序类型。 由于 PCM 编码是无损编码,且广泛应用,所以我们通常可以认为音频数据格式就是 PCM 。...经过数字化过程后,就可以得到我们熟悉 PCM 数字音频数据了。这些是我们在音视频开发中所熟悉知识。

95810

AudioToolbox_如何录制PCM格式数据

ExtendedAudioFile.h: 定义用于将音频数据从文件直接转化为线性PCM接口,反之亦然。 ---- 接下来我们一个个头文件包含函数都能干神马,加油!...AudioConverter.h 作用: 转换各种线性PCM和压缩之间。...支持转换: 1.PCM浮点数/整数/比特深度转换 2.PCM采样率转换 3.PCM交织和去交织 4.编码PCM压缩格式 5.PCM解码压缩格式 注意:一个audioconverter可以执行一个以上...PCM音频播放,在压缩格式(如苹果 无损,AAC,MP3),和其他格式用户所安装解码器。...参数说明: inFormat: 描述了被记录音频格式(对于线性PCM,只支持交错格式和压缩格式) inCallbackPro: 队列缓冲区被填满时,被调用回调函数指针。

1.4K10

音视频知识图谱 2022.04

实际中更多使用声压来代表声波振幅表现:人耳表现为压力敏感组织;压力或压强具有相对容易进行实地测量。 声压级,人耳允许声压范围太大;人对声音强弱感觉是与声压对数成正比。因此引入「声压级」。...取频率 1000Hz、声压级为 40 分贝纯音音调作标准,称为 1000 美。...44100Hz 由来:最早数字录音由一台录像机加上一部 PCM 编码器制作,由于当时使用是 PAL 录像制式(帕制,与之对应有 NTSC),场频 50 Hz,可用扫描线数 294 条,一条视频扫描线磁迹中记录...NTSC YIQ 颜色模型:在模拟电视时代,RGB 工业显示器要求一幅彩色图像由分开 R、G、B 信号组成,而电视显示器则需要混合信号输入,为了实现对这两种标准兼容,NTSC 基于 XYZ 模型制定了...伽马校正:在早年 CRT 显示器流行年代,我们遇到了显示伽马问题,从而引入了伽马校正过程并延用至今。

66930

百度语音识别api使用python进行调用

百度语音REST API支持整段录音文件识别,对录音格式有一定要求,支持语音识别控件:集成提示音、音量反馈动效整套交互对话框控件,方便开发者快速集成; 原始PCM录音参数必须符合8k/16k采样率...、16bit位深、单声道,支持压缩格式有:pcm(不压缩)、wav、opus、speex、amr、x-flac。...语音识别接口支持POST 方式  目前API仅支持整段语音识别的模式,即需要上传整段语音进行识别  语音数据上传方式有两种:隐示发送和显示发送  原始语音录音格式目前只支持评测8k/16k...采样率16bit位深单声道语音  压缩格式支持:pcm(不压缩)、wav、opus、speex、amr、x-flac  系统支持语言种类:中文(zh)、粤语(ct)、英文(en) Python...注册开发者帐号和创建应用不再赘述,百度REST API在调用过程基本分为三步: 获取token 提交数据 处理JSON

1.7K20

python WAV音频文件处理—— (1)读写WAV文件

Header 是一组元数据,描述了如何解释接下来Frame。...Header中参数说明: • Encoding:编码。样音频信号数字表示。可用编码类型包括未压缩线性脉冲编码调制 (PCM) 和一些压缩格式,如 ADPCM、A-Law 或 μ-Law。...为了忠实地表现音乐,大多数 WAV 文件使用立体声 PCM 编码,其中 16 位有符号整数以 44.1 kHz 采样。这些参数对应于标准 CD 质量音频。...Pythonwave模块 wave 模块负责读取和写入 WAV 文件(但不能播放声音)。 使用wave.open 读取wav文件将返回一个 wave.Wave_read object。...我们可以用array模块: >>> import array >>> pcm_samples = array.array("h", frames) >>> len(pcm_samples) 212419

51810

libzplay库

,最后调用还是平台播放接口; 这里在Windows上推荐MP3播放器是libzplay; 这里说明一下libzplay库: 很方便详细简单讲解libzplay应用; libzplay工程非开源...,下到库中说应用说明文档较少,函数注释较少,有些功能靠猜,不过可以通过测试确定,但是功能还是比较强大,工程中示例代码较多; 一: libzplay除了可以播放MP3,还可以播放WAV,PCM等音频文件...wav and pcm files and streams....PCM WAVE with RIFF header, uncompressed, 8, 16 bit per sample – PCM -> any file – Raw PCM audio...但是,在示例代码中没有看到示例程序,也没有看到说明文档; 不过可以根据:MsgWaveBuffer猜测,应该是支持数据获取;所以这里示例首先参考回调函数设置示例,然后设置数据获取; enum TCallbackMessage

95220

Android 音频PCM数据采集和播放,读写音频wav文件

PCM表示是音频文件中随着时间流逝一段音频振幅。Android在WAV文件中支持PCM音频数据。 WAV WAV,MP3等比较常见音频格式,不同编码格式对应不通过原始音频。...PCM打包成WAV PCM是原始音频数据,WAV是windows中常见音频格式,只是在pcm数据中添加了一个文件头。...0CH 4byte FMT ,波形格式标志 10H 4byte 00000010H,16PCM,我理解是用16bit数据表示一个量化结果。...2CH 不定 量化数据 AudioRecord AudioRecord可实现从音频输入设备记录声音功能。得到PCM格式音频。...初始化AudioTrack时,要根据录制时参数进行设定。 代码示例 工具类WindEar实现音频PCM数据采集和播放,与读写音频wav文件功能。

3.3K30

【音频处理】WAV 文件格式分析 ( 逐个字节解析文件头 | 相关字段计算公式 )

文章目录 一、WAV 文件格式 一、WAV 文件格式 ---- 这是纯 PCM 样本二进制内容 : 开始部分都是 00 方便阅读 ; 这是使用 Adobe Audition 将上述 PCM...音频数据转为 WAV 格式后音频数据二进制信息 : WAV 文件格式分析 : WAV 文件是在 PCM 纯音频样本数据基础上添加了 44 字节文件头 ; 52 49 46 46 A8 BD 1F...字节 , 二者正好差了 8 字节 ; 该 int 字节计算公式 : \rm PCM 音频样本总字节数 + 44 - 8 08 ~ 11 : WAVE 文件标志 , 57 41 56 45 , 是...WAVE 四个字母 ASCII 码 , 固定写法 ; ~ : 波形格式标志 , 66 6D 74 20 , 一般都是 fmt , 其中 0x20 对应字符是空格 ; 16~ 19 : 过渡字节...位置插入了两个无意义 00 字节 , 目前不清楚含义 , 暂时不用管 ; 40 ~ 43 : PCM 数据总长度, 单位 字节 , 00 A8 1F 00 , PCM 数据总长度为 2,074,624

2.9K10

提取音频中的人声: 简明指南

主要特点卓越精确度:Silero VAD在语音检测任务上取得了杰出成绩,证明了其在处理复杂音频数据强大能力。快速处理:单个音频块(30+毫秒)在单线程CPU上处理时间不足1毫秒。...在本例中,设置帧长度为600ms。为了提高模型识别准确率,我们将原有的音频数据切割成连续、定长帧。...VAD(语音活动检测):借助silero-vad模型和来自PyTorch实用工具,对每一帧音频数据进行语音活动检测。如果模型预测结果超过某个阈值(例如0.5),则认为该帧包含人声。...(audio_path) pcm_data, sample_rate = read_wave("temp.wav") audio_np = np.frombuffer(pcm_data, dtype...=np.int16) # 将PCM数据转换为numpy数组 frames = frame_generator(min_buffer_duration, pcm_data, sample_rate

64910

史上全最WAV格式详解

封面出自:板栗懒得很 概述   WAV即WAVE,是经典Windows音频数据封装格式,由Microsoft开发。数据本身格式为PCM,也可以支持一些编码格式数据,比如最近流行AAC编码。...RIFF数据起始位置四个字节为类型码(Form Type),用于说明数据格式,比如WAV文件类型码为"WAVE"。   ...WAV   以最简单无损WAV格式文件为例,此时文件音频数据部分为PCM,比较简单,重点在于WAV头部。一个典型WAV文件头部长度为44字节,包含了采样率,通道数,位深等信息,如下表所示。...(SubChunk Size)0x2C-eosN PCM   上表为典型WAV头部格式,从0x00到0x2B总共44字节,从0x2C开始一直到文件末尾都是PCM音频数据。...所以如果你已经知道了PCM采样信息,那么可以直接跳过头部解析,直接从0x2C开始读取PCM即可,但是对于另一些无损WAV文件却是不行

3.9K10

音视频开发之旅(66) - 音频变速不变调原理

目录 声音基本知识 时域压扩(TSM)原理 波形相似叠加(WSOLA) 资料 收获 音频原始pcm数据是由 采样率、采样通道数以及位宽而定。...首先我们先了解下声音一些基本知识 一、声音基本知识 1.1 声音是如何发生、传播和接受 声音是由物体振动产生,以声波方式在介质中传播。...下面来了解三要素定义和特点 响度 响度代表声音能量强弱,主要取决于振幅大小,声音响度一般用声压来计量,声压单位为帕(Pa),它与基准声压比值对数值称为声压级,单位是分贝(db spl)。...人耳对于响度感知变化并不是线性,且对低频和高品都不太敏感,对1000HZ-3000HZ频率比较敏感,具体如下面等响曲线描述: 等响曲线横坐标为频率,纵坐标为声压级。...在同一条曲线之上,所有频率和声压组合,都有着一样响度。有下图可见,在 3 000 Hz 左右频率范围,较低声压级都能造成相同响度,代表听觉对该段频率声音较为敏感。

1.8K20

音频知识(四)--格式转换

其中编码部分音频裸就是pcm数据,而编码时如果通过不同算法,就被保存为不同格式,比如wav,mp3等等。 在我们后续AI算法中,通常会统一音频文件采样率,文件格式等,方便模型训练。...WAV对音频流编码没有硬性规定,除了PCM之外,还有几乎所有支持ACM规范编码都可以为WAV音频流进行编码。.../output wav 单个silk文件转wav sh converter.sh 2.slik wav pcm转wav PCM:PCM信号是未经过任何编码和压缩处理数据。...= pcmfile.read() with wave.open(save_path, 'wb') as wavfile: #nchannels, sampwidth, framerate...它舍弃脉冲编码调制(PCM)音频数据中,对人类听觉不重要数据(类似于JPEG,是一个有损图像压缩格式),从而达到了压缩成小得多文件大小。

2.9K30

python处理wav音频文件:音频信息,读取内容,获取时长,切割音频,pcm与wav互转

主要包括:音频信息,读取内容,获取时长,切割音频,pcm与wav互转 获取音频信息: with wave.open(wav_path, "rb") as f: f = wave.open(wav_path...检验一下声音波形时间 child1.wav 4.78MB,时长56s time = 56.93337868480726 根据上面WAVE PCM soundfile format 资料信息查询...这些信息标注了数据位置, “WAV”格式由“fmt”和“data”,两个部分组成,其中“fmt”存储块用来存音频文件格式,“data”存储块用来存实际听到声音信息,物理上描述振幅和时间:...波形图.png file = wave.open(wave_path) # print('---------声音信息------------') # for item in enumerate(WAVE.getparams...time = a / f # 声音信号长度 sample_frequency, audio_sequence = wavfile.read(wave_path) # print(audio_sequence

16.6K10
领券